数据仓库技术与大数据技术是两种不同的数据处理和分析方法,它们在处理大量、复杂和多样化的数据方面发挥着重要作用。这两种技术之间的关系可以从以下几个方面来理解:
1. 数据来源和处理方式:数据仓库技术通常用于处理结构化数据,如关系数据库中的数据。而大数据技术则适用于非结构化或半结构化数据,如文本、图像、音频等。因此,数据仓库技术与大数据技术在数据来源和处理方式上存在差异。
2. 数据处理流程:数据仓库技术通常包括数据抽取、转换、加载(ETL)等步骤,以将原始数据转化为可查询的数据集。而大数据技术则更注重数据的实时处理和分析,以快速响应业务需求。因此,数据仓库技术和大数据技术在数据处理流程上存在差异。
3. 数据存储和管理:数据仓库技术通常采用分布式数据库系统,以支持大规模数据的存储和管理。而大数据技术则更注重数据的实时性和可用性,可能使用流式处理框架或NoSQL数据库。因此,数据仓库技术和大数据技术在数据存储和管理上存在差异。
4. 数据分析和挖掘:数据仓库技术主要关注数据的整合和分析,以支持决策制定。而大数据技术则更注重数据的实时分析和挖掘,以发现潜在的业务机会和趋势。因此,数据仓库技术和大数据技术在数据分析和挖掘方面存在差异。
5. 数据安全和隐私:数据仓库技术通常需要对数据进行脱敏和加密处理,以保护数据的安全性和隐私性。而大数据技术则更注重数据的实时性和可用性,可能面临更多的安全威胁和隐私问题。因此,数据仓库技术和大数据技术在数据安全和隐私方面存在差异。
6. 技术发展和应用:随着技术的发展,数据仓库技术和大数据技术都在不断演进。数据仓库技术逐渐向云原生、微服务架构转型,以支持更灵活的数据管理和分析。而大数据技术则更加注重人工智能、机器学习等技术的融合,以实现更智能的数据挖掘和分析。因此,数据仓库技术和大数据技术在技术发展和应用方面存在差异。
总之,数据仓库技术和大数据技术在数据来源、处理流程、存储管理、数据分析、安全隐私以及技术发展等方面都存在一定的差异。然而,随着技术的不断发展,这两种技术之间的界限越来越模糊,相互融合的趋势也越来越明显。在未来,我们可能会看到更多基于数据仓库技术和大数据技术的混合应用,以更好地满足业务需求和应对复杂的数据挑战。